    Mageia Linux has opened a new discussion and support group for all users
    and developers of the Mageia Linux operating system.

    Mageia Linux International can be found on Telegram: https://t.me/mageia_international

    There are a dozen subgroups for general users, tips and customisations, tutorials updates, security, gaming, networking, bugs.

    Of course because this is all new, not all the subgroups are populated
    yet with messages.
